摘要
Mucosal vaccination requires effective and safe adjuvants. We have evaluated the non-toxic adjuvant CTA1-DD for mucosal vaccination against influenza. CTA1-DD contain, the enzymatically active CTA1 subunit of cholera toxin (CT) genetically fused to a gene encoding a dimer of the D-fragment from Staphylococcus aureus protein A. CTA1-DD only binds to Ig-receptor carrying cells of the immune system. Nasal administration of the universal influenza vaccine M2e-HBc in combination with CTA1-DD completely protected mice from a potentially lethal infection and significantly reduced morbidity. Sera of mice immunized with M2e-HBc + CTA1-DD revealed IgG subclass profiles consistent with an enhanced Th1-type immunity. When the vaccine was administered intraperitoneally, the adjuvant improved the M2e antibody titer in circulation, but did not significantly reduce the morbidity. (c) 2005 Elsevier Ltd.
